编解码开发全解:编程秘籍与高效设计实践
|
编解码开发是软件工程中的重要组成部分,涉及数据的编码与解码过程。无论是网络通信、文件存储还是数据传输,都需要通过编解码技术实现信息的有效传递。 编程秘籍的核心在于理解编解码的基本原理。编码是将数据转换为特定格式的过程,而解码则是逆向操作。常见的编码方式包括ASCII、UTF-8、Base64等,每种方式都有其适用场景和特点。 高效设计实践要求开发者在选择编解码方案时考虑性能与兼容性。例如,在处理大量数据时,应优先选用高效的编码方式,如二进制协议,以减少传输开销。同时,确保编码后的数据能够被正确解码,避免数据丢失或错误。 在实际开发中,使用成熟的库和框架可以大幅提高效率。许多编程语言都提供了丰富的编解码工具,如Python的json模块、Java的GZIP压缩类等。合理利用这些工具,可以减少重复劳动,提升代码质量。 测试是编解码开发中不可忽视的一环。编写全面的测试用例,覆盖各种边界条件,有助于发现潜在问题。特别是在多平台或多语言交互的场景下,确保编解码逻辑的一致性尤为重要。 文档的完善也对编解码开发有重要影响。清晰的接口说明和使用示例,能够帮助其他开发者快速理解和使用相关功能,减少沟通成本。
2026AI生成的视觉方案,仅供参考 站长个人见解,编解码开发不仅需要扎实的理论基础,还需要结合实际需求进行灵活设计。掌握编程秘籍,遵循高效实践,才能在复杂系统中实现稳定可靠的数据处理。 (编辑:百科站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

